|  One thing to keep in mind | chuckc71 Jul 23, 2003 8:44 AM | | This may make no difference if you can adjust your chainline, but you might want to ask if there is any taper to the chainring from the mount on the crankarm to the teeth. The Jericho has about a 2-3mm taper which saved my rear chainline-wise. |
|  There is more that is not on their site.. | ss.nl Jul 23, 2003 10:28 PM | | They offer the rings in 32, 33, 34, 35, & 36t, AllInOne, 4 and 5 arm.
They also have a 17 t steel cog, unfortunatly without a Kinglike wide base.. |
